Background: Background: Patients transferred between hospitals undergo a high-risk transition of care, where communication is asynchronous, information is commonly lost, and mortality is disproportionately high. Prior studies have shown that standardizing communication through checklists can improve outcomes, and conversely lost documentation has been associated with higher mortality.
